Day to Day
The Operations Manager, Outpost Services improves workforce delivery through supplier performance management and operational reporting. This role uses workforce and sourcing data to identify risks, improve outcomes, and support business goals.
The role partners with suppliers and cross‑functional teams to review performance, improve service delivery, and implement process improvements. The position supports operational planning through reporting, performance reviews, and recommendations.
Responsibilities- Manage supplier performance through scorecards, reviews, and improvement plans.
- Monitor workforce metrics and identify performance trends and risks.
- Create reports and dashboards that support operational priorities.
- Recommend actions that improve delivery speed, quality, and efficiency.
- Partner with internal teams and suppliers to resolve delivery challenges.
- Support operational planning through data‑based insights and reporting.
- Improve processes that increase consistency and reduce operational delays.
- Requires a Master’s degree in Computer Science, Business Analytics, Mathematics, Statistics, Economics, Finance or a related field with a minimum of 6 years of experience; or a PhD with 3 years experience.
- Ability to effectively leverage AI tools to automate routine reporting, analyze operational datasets, and accelerate document drafting.
- Experience using data, reports, dashboards, and performance metrics to identify trends, evaluate performance, and support recommendations.
- 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ast‑paced environment with strong attention to detail and problem‑solving skills.
- Effective written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to build productive relationships across teams and external partners.
- Experience improving processes and operational performance to increase efficiency and consistency.
- Ability to apply analytical thinking and sound judgment to support business and operational objectives.
